I've got Untangle running at my home, on a Atom D2550 w/ 2g of Ram, as suggested in numerous posts before. (Link to hardware here)
However, I've noticed over the weekend while doing some bandwidth intensive tasks that it's adding a pretty heavy overhead to the network. I have a dedicated 100/100 connection at home, and the most I'm able to push though it is about 75/75. I removed Untangle and tested with just a standard machine directly into the modem, and I"m pulling the full 100/100.
I'm currently running only Firewall, ad blocker, and reports. Just 2 users behind it, so nothing special there. Am I being hardware limited? Something I should test out? That box has 2 Dual Broadcom 57788 nics in it, is it a crappy interface issue?
